What is the towing capacity of the 2022 Ford Super Duty? That depends on what type of towing you are doing, and we have a chart below that shows the maximum capacities for each type. You can find Ford Super Duty trucks here at Sherwood Ford in Sherwood Park, AB.
Here you can see towing capacities for conventional, 5th-wheel, and gooseneck towing. We’ve also included the payload limit and the GCWR. These are the maximum ratings for the Super Duty truck, which means that not all models will reach these ratings.
Maximum conventional towing |
24,200 pounds |
Maximum 5th-wheel towing |
32,500 pounds |
Maximum gooseneck towing |
37,000 pounds |
Maximum payload |
7,850 pounds |
Maximum GCWR |
45,300 pounds |
One of the main things that impact the towing rating of a Ford Super Duty truck is the engine that you choose. In general, the 6.7 L Power Stroke engine and the 7.3 L Gas V8 engine have higher capacities than the 6.2 L Gas V8 engine option. Other factors that may influence the towing rating include the rear axle, meaning whether a vehicle has single-rear-wheels or dual-rear-wheels, and the axle ratio. A higher axle ratio generally converts to a higher towing capacity.

This truck can achieve the ratings in the chart above. Most people won’t need nearly that much capacity, but if you need a truck for moving heavy equipment, the Ford F-450 Super Duty with the Diesel V8 engine should be your truck.
